Anders Q. Nyrud is a scholar working on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, Building and Construction and Marketing. According to data from OpenAlex, Anders Q. Nyrud has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 752 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is, 11 papers in Building and Construction and 8 papers in Marketing. Recurrent topics in Anders Q. Nyrud's work include Forest Management and Policy (8 papers), Urban Green Space and Health (8 papers) and Wood Treatment and Properties (6 papers). Anders Q. Nyrud is often cited by papers focused on Forest Management and Policy (8 papers), Urban Green Space and Health (8 papers) and Wood Treatment and Properties (6 papers). Anders Q. Nyrud collaborates with scholars based in Norway, Sweden and Finland. Anders Q. Nyrud's co-authors include Anders Roos, Tina Bringslimark, Olav Høibø, Marit Rødbotten, Anne Toppinen, Even Bergseng, Katja Lähtinen, Hans Fredrik Hoen, Dimitrios Kraniotis and Knut Ragnvald Skulberg and has published in prestigious journals such as Energy Policy, Construction and Building Materials and Business Strategy and the Environment.
